  • A construction project with a total construction cost of over 10 billion KRW should be evaluated whether construction works are appropriately executed. The evaluation is carried out on quality management, process management, construction management, safety management, environmental management. The implementation period is within 60 days after completion of construction of the construction, from the time when the construction rate of the construction work has progressed by more than 90% to the construction cost. However, the participating construction engineers should prepare the evaluation within the period according to the evaluation criteria, but there are difficulties in preparation for the evaluation due to the reasons such as the change of engineers in charge and loss of data. Therefore, this study proposes the procedure of construction evaluation and adjusts timing of construction evaluation.

  • There has been a lot of research on and release of commercial systems that enable evaluation and visualization of construction methods. These have enabled the selection of good construction plans. However, the process in which engineers build 3D geometry, formulate a schedule and eventually synchronize them is still a time-consuming process. Changing any aspect of the geometry or the schedule and re-linking them is also time-consuming. Therefore, the engineers may compromise on getting the best solution. This paper describes a technique to automate the generation of multiple sets of schedules, quantity takeoffs and 4D visualization from a single 3D model.

  • Although the evolution and deployment of information technologies will undoubtedly play an important role in the current construction industry, many engineers are still unsure of the economic value of using these technologies. Especially for the planning of a construction project, a collaboration system to utilize the whole resources is a essential tool for the successful outcome. A detailed, authoritative, and readily accessible information model is needed to enable engineers to make cost-effective decisions among established and innovative plan alternatives. Most engineers rely on limited private experiences when they create solutions or design alternatives. Initial planning is crucial for the success of the construction project. Most construction projects are done through collaboration of engineers who have different specialized knowledge. Information technologies can dramatically enhance the performance of the collaboration. For the information delivery, we need a mediator between engineers. Object-based 3-D models are useful for the communication and decision assistance for the intelligent project design. In this paper, basic guidelines for the 3-D design according to different construction processes are suggested. Adequate interoperability of 3-D objects from any CAD system is essential for the collaboration. Basic architectures of geometry models and their information layer were established to enable interoperability for design checks, estimation and simulation. A typical international project for roadway was chosen for the pilot project. 3-D GIS model was created and bridge information models were created considering several requirements for planning and decision making of the project. From the pilot test, the integrated construction project planning using 3-D information models was discussed and several guidelines were suggested.

  • Safety engineers should be reasonably assigned to construction sites in order to prevent accidents specially for large-scaled projects. More engineering-oriented safety engineers should be assigned to those large-scaled projects because accident causes are found to be due to more technical aspects rather than general safety problems. more experienced engineers should be assigned to larger scaled projects for covering more technical aspects. This one is analyzed by the existing accident results. This study is to find out some formulae to calculate how many safety engineers should be assigned to construction sites, by amounts, by project kinds, by project scales, by engineer grades. So that construction contractor can assign them to their site economically.
